The Bed-Stuy Aquarium was at Tompkins Avenue and Hancock Street.

The makeshift animal home at the corner of Tompkins Avenue and Hancock Street found virality online. Organizers once launched a GoFundMe to improve the habitat and raised thousands of dollarsover the summer. Some lauded the uniquely Brooklyn aspect of the street puddle, replete with goldfish and aquarium accessories, along with fake coral. Others said putting the fish in the puddle was cruel -- or stupid.

"Following the recent FDNY inspection, the hydrant has been repaired to ensure it is ready for any emergencies," the statement continued. "A lock has been installed to prevent the hydrant from leaking further, and new concrete has been poured to ensure pedestrian safety."Video posted to Reddit showed a police officer standing guard as crews cemented the beloved -- or maligned -- goldfish puddle. The entire area was roped off to keep out potential obstructors.

One proponent of the aquarium pointed out others in the borough aren't free, nor do they have goldfish. That poster also cited the 24/7 viewability of the aquarium as a plus.
